Another experience piece of Tennessee’s offensive line will be back for the 2024 season.

Interior offensive lineman Jackson Lampley announced his decision to return to the Vols for a sixth and final season on Friday.

The 6-foot-4, 315 pound Lampley, whose father Brad played at Tennessee in the 1990s, was a four star prospect out of Montgomery Bell Academy in Nashville in the 2019 signing class.

He appeared in two games as a freshman in 2019 but took a redshirt season in 2020 and did not see the field.

Lampley played in 12 games as a redshirt sophomore in 2021, accounting for 86 offensive snaps in a backup role and splitting time on the goal unit.


During his redshirt junior year, Lampley played 83 offensive snaps over 12 games, allowing no quarterbacks hits and one pressure during Tennessee’s 11-2 campaign in 2022.

Lampley saw his most significant action in 2023, playing 12 games and making his first career start vs. Vanderbilt Nov. 25. He totaled 153 offensive snaps.

In five seasons, Lampley has appeared in 37 games, including 35 of the last 36.

Lampley provides more experience and depth to the Vols’ offensive front which will return multiple starters next season.

Center Cooper Mays and tackle John Campbell Jr. announced their intentions to return in 2024 last week while tackle Dayne Davis made his announcement on Thursday.

Tennessee is still awaiting starting guard Javontez Spraggins’ decision.
